You know, Canadian Superheroes and Singer/Songwriters have a lot in common.

Seriously.

Most Canadian Superheroes and Singer/Songwriters work independently. Superheros are not generally working for large Superhero corporations. There are no Superhero pensions. There is no Superhero job security. It helps them keep their edge. Or something like that.

Similarly, most singer/songwriters (like me) also work independently; booking their own shows, promoting their own projects and financing their own recordings. There's a lot of freedom in working independently and without the obligations or expectations of a record label. I can record how I want, play where I want and pick whichever projects I choose to pursue. However, with this freedom comes the responsibility to make these projects happen with little outside support. What can I say? I like a challenge.

Being a Canadian Superhero isn't what it used to be. The end of the Cold War has forced many Superheroes into early retirement. Think about the last time you saw a damsel in distress. Thanks to the Canadian Charter of Rights and Freedoms they are now a rare commodity. Full body scans at the airport have rendered X-Ray vision obsolete.

The same is true for Singer/Songwriters. The traditional model of a record label financing and managing an artists' career exists only for a few, while advances in technology have made recording more accessible to many, many more people.
